Here’s How the Reels, Ways, and Symbols Line Up

This is a 5-reel video slot with 243 ways to win, so you’re not stuck hunting for fixed lines. Wins typically connect left to right, and the 243-ways setup keeps spins feeling lively because more reel combinations can pay without you micromanaging paylines.

On the symbol side, you’ll see a clean mix of themed characters and classic card ranks:

  • Character symbols: Ninja, Warrior, and Wise Man
  • Lower symbols: A, K, Q, and J
  • Feature driver: Coin

The Coin symbol is the headline act because it’s tied to the “Hold and Win” style bonus action. Your betting range is flexible, too - with a $0.01 coin size and a max bet reaching $1,000, it works whether you’re keeping it low-key or taking bigger swings.

Smart Play Tips to Keep Your Bankroll in Balance

Tiger’s Steps Hold and Win Slots can feel streaky in a very normal Hold and Win way - quiet stretches, then sudden bursts when the feature lands. These simple habits can help you stay in control while still giving yourself room to chase the bonus.

Start with a stake you can repeat for at least 100 spins. This gives you a fair look at the game’s rhythm without forcing quick deposit decisions when variance kicks in.

If you’re playing for the Bonus Game, avoid jumping your bet size every time you see a couple of Coins. Teases are part of the design, and steady betting keeps your session smoother and your decision-making clearer.

When you do raise your bet, do it in small steps and set a “return to base bet” rule. For example, increase for 20-30 spins, then drop back down no matter what happens. That approach keeps your momentum without letting excitement run your bankroll.

And if you’re playing at a regulated online casino, use the built-in tools - deposit limits, time-outs, and reality checks are there to help you keep the experience fun, fair, and sustainable.
